What “heritage” approach at the Coast
Not every older domestic is included. The City of Gold Coast uses a number of levers to know and cope with background and individual:
- Local Heritage Register. A property at the neighborhood check in has statutory protections lower than the City Plan. Works affecting historical past fabric extensively require pattern approval and ought to stick with conservation rules. Queensland Heritage Register. State-indexed puts involve the Queensland Heritage Act, with the Department of Environment, Science and Innovation assessing proposals. State-degree record is much less regularly occurring for residential homes on the Coast however it exists. Character and neighbourhood overlays. In areas like Southport, Miami, Tugun, and elements of Coolangatta, personality overlays have an effect on what you'll be able to do with facades, roof paperwork, setbacks, and side road presentation. Even if no longer heritage-listed, the overlay can restrict demolition or require sympathetic design. Traditional constructing man or woman locations as opposed to precinct-structured planning codes. The nomenclature variations over the years, so always verify cutting-edge overlays as a result of City of Gold Coast PD Online and the City Plan codes.
A 1950s fibro seaside shack may haven't any directory yet take a seat in a personality precinct that resists bulk demolition. A Twenties Californian Bungalow could be in the neighborhood indexed, locking in extra layers of approval. A savvy Buyers Advocate Gold Coast will inspect overlays early, because personality controls shape worth, preservation fee, and resale alternate options.

Approvals: pattern, construction, and heritage signal-off
Approvals wreck into two essential tracks. Planning approvals handle what that you would be able to do with the constructing envelope and its history affect. Building approvals address structural standards and the National Construction Code.
If your house is domestically historical past-listed, maximum exterior works, demolitions, and additions need a development utility. Council will look for a Heritage Impact Statement keen by means of a certified historical past representative. This rfile explains what textile is imperative, what's being altered, and why the thought keeps importance. The tighter and extra considered this rfile, the smoother the comparison.
For man or woman overlays, a code-assessable utility could be sufficient. Architects who work the Coast realize the overlay codes and may craft additions that study as sibling rather then parasite. Think rear pavilion additions set lower than the ridge line, secondary wings attached through a lightweight hyperlink, and garages tucked again in the back of the regularly occurring façade. Setbacks, roof pitch, materiality, and window proportions depend.
On the development approval edge, you'll most probably need to bring structural tie-down, balustrade heights, and smoke alarm tactics up to contemporary requisites. In cyclone areas close the beach, surprisingly for Gold Coast waterfront properties, the upgrade scope will likely be wonderful for roof fixings and glazing.
Expect staged approvals. Sometimes you attain initial trend approval, then exact constructing approval. Sometimes you follow for a demolition of intrusive later additions at the same time as holding the center. An skilled conveyancer and a dressmaker who enjoys the history puzzle can shop months. Maintenance: a coastal survival plan
Heritage on the Gold Coast lives and dies by maintenance. Salt and humidity will win should you anticipate five-12 months cycles. The rhythm I %%!%%638e5dc9-third-4089-a44d-05c4dc548a5a%%!%% feels more like gardening than production.
Paint procedures are your first line of safeguard. Traditional timber calls for breathable coatings. Oil-primarily based undercoats with prime-solids acrylic correct coats rise up good if the prep is truthful. Avoid entombing moisture with heavy membranes. In serious exposure zones along the Broadwater or oceanfront, repaint uncovered façades each five to 7 years, although solely a preservation coat. On a contemporary Labrador cottage, a disciplined two-coat repaint every 6 years avoided any great wooden alternative for 2 many years.
Ventilation subjects. Old residences breathe by using layout, and when you seal every little thing with out compensating air flow, you lure moisture. Keep subfloor vents transparent. Consider discreet passive vents in wet rooms and a continual exhaust in toilets. In roof areas, add ridge vents or proprietary ventilators located to steer clear of road elevation litter. Where sarking is absent, a breathable sarking in the time of re-roofing is helping the two weatherproofing and thermal manipulate.
Termites should not a might be. They are a whilst. Schedule annual inspections, pull back lawn beds from exterior walls, and ensure downpipes discharge to stormwater, no longer to the footings. If you carry the home or repair stumps, isolate timber from soil with bodily boundaries and deal with lower ends. I actually have noticed a 30 millimeter hole in a slab side barrier changed into a road for termites into century-historic joists.
Roofs deserve amazing recognition. If your roof retains unique corrugated sheeting, admire it yet plan a staged substitute. Re-roof with corrugated colorbond or galvanised profiles that suit the sample, and use concealed cyclonic screws in preference to lead-head nails. On heritage façades, keep traditional barge particulars and forestall bulky sleek flashings tied into the road elevation. Replace like with like in which you can actually, but upgrade the solving procedure and sarking.
Windows and doorways elevate many of the individual. Retain usual trees sashes if you can actually. Reglaze with skinny laminated glass for protection rooms and use high quality weather seals to improve potency. Where acoustic or thermal functionality is a priority, do not forget secondary glazing other than exchanging with chunky new frames. I actually have completed discrete magnetic acrylic panels at the inside of of sash home windows in traffic-exposed streets. They hold the external view and raise acoustic relief dramatically.
Services upgrades devoid of butchering the fabric
Old residences hardly had air-con, files cabling, or revolutionary kitchens. The temptation is to chase companies through usual partitions with a recipro observed. Choose routes that spare typical material. Run facilities in surface voids or ceiling cavities, drop them in corners behind new joinery, and use skirting ducts where ultimate. For toilets, try and stack rainy parts to shrink penetrations.
Electrical security trumps romance. Replace historical cotton-sheathed wiring and brittle porcelain fuses. Put smoke alarms in each and every slumbering house and within the direction of shuttle as according to Queensland law. You can mount alarms on small trees pattresses if ceiling textile is delicate. For lighting fixtures, avert length-exact fittings in critical rooms and upload unobtrusive downlights or monitor lighting in new additions. Old rooms do not want to be dim; they want layered faded.

Plumbing in older cottages continuously runs in exterior walls with out cavity depth. Conceal lines in new nibs or carrier walls and deal with them as design substances. A a hundred and fifty millimeter carrier wall can frame a kitchen or bathe and provide niches.

Budget certainty: what heritage certainly costs
Renovating an older home on the Gold Coast lands in a wide expense band. Conservation-grade work via background trades can run higher than well-known renovations. As a difficult variety in 2025 bucks, light-contact refreshes of a small cottage may perhaps start from 2,000 to three,000 bucks per rectangular meter. Complex initiatives regarding re-stumping, re-roofing, offerings improvements, and a new rear pavilion with bespoke joinery can climb to 4,000 to 6,000 dollars per sq. meter. Waterfront corrosion zones and not easy get entry to elevate quotes.
Staging is helping take care of money move. Prioritize the envelope: roof, drainage, termite risk, and paint. Then capabilities. Then kitchens and loos. Cosmetic paintings in the past the roof is folly. I actually have watched enthusiastic owners blow 60,000 dollars on a kitchen, then chase leaks into the cabinetry seeing that the ridge capping failed. Sequence is everything.
If you intend to shop a fixer-upper, thing a contingency of 15 to twenty p.c for unknowns. Under flooring and within partitions lurk surprises. When a builder opens a wall and unearths rot in a nook post, you want the cash and calm to maintain it.

Buying a fixer-higher with no stepping on a land mine
When you inspect, glance beyond staging. Bring a moisture meter if you can actually, or no less than have faith your nostril and eyes. Stains at cornices, soft skirting boards near bathrooms, and spongy thresholds signal leaks. Check less than the house for sunlight round stumps, powdery frass which can point out termites, and abnormal joist sizes that betray patchwork. Open home windows, ensure that sashes move, and word where new aluminum windows have replaced trees on one elevation; this in many instances guidelines at budget-pushed maintenance.
Title assessments rely. Restrictive covenants, easements for stormwater, and even history covenants can prohibit works. Energy performance with no killing the vibe
Old homes leak air and do not love summer warm. You can carry remedy with no plastic-wrapping the location. Start with colour. Plant deciduous bushes at the western facet, upload operable external blinds or batten screens to harsh exposures, and use light-colored roofs that replicate warmness. Ceiling followers stay the maximum Queensland element you'll deploy, exceptionally with high ceilings.
Insulation ought to be considerate. When re-roofing, add blanket insulation and breathable sarking above the ceiling. In partitions, dodge stuffing batts where inner unmarried-epidermis VJ boards want to transport and breathe. Instead, insulate new service walls or additions. For flooring, insulate selectively to preclude developing condensation aspects in humid months.
Solar works satisfactory with historical past whenever you preserve panels on rear roof planes and use black-framed modules that visually tuck away. Run conduits smartly inside of roof spaces, not throughout façades. Heat pump hot water models sit down quietly on facet setbacks if you plan for sound and service clearances.

A few case notes from the trenches
A 1948 put up-conflict brick in Southport appeared stiff originally glance. The house owners considered a knockdown however the side road begged in any other case. We remoted damp emerging because of the 1st two lessons by means of inserting a chemical damp-facts direction, restored metal-framed awning windows with new seals, and repointed with lime-prosperous mortar in preference to difficult cement, permitting the wall to breathe. A practical rear pavilion of noticed gum and fiber cement panels further dining and a deck. The home now opens to a backyard framed through poincianas, hot in wintry weather sunlight, and funky in summer color. No heritage record, however the character overlay guided the massing, and approval was once swift.
In Tugun, a 1950s fibro seaside shack crucial a backbone. The householders desired a larger lifestyles room with out shedding the shack’s appeal. We raised the roof in a hidden inner valley, inserted a clerestory to drag south faded in, and used batten monitors to tame afternoon western glare. Original VJ partitions remain within the bedrooms; the new house is trustworthy and new. Council known the road view stayed intact. The outcomes sounds like a campsite you certainly not want to depart.
